Go to Preferences ==> Advanced ==> Miscellaneous and click the button "Open calibre configuration directory". Copy the entire contents of that folder into a backup.
Do the same on the new computer, but instead of copying them,
close calibre and
then delete
all files from the new computer's configuration, and replace them with the backed-up folder contents.
They should be similar to this folder list from my install (folders end with a "/" ):
